Where does “Ottobereʼ” come from?
Ottobereʼ (Makasar) comes from Dutch oktober, from Middle Dutch october, from Latin octōber, from Latin octō, from Proto-Italic oktō, from Proto-Indo-European oḱtṓw, from Proto-Indo-European aḱ- — sharp, pointed; sharp, pointed, edgy; sharp,...
Ottobereʼ (Makasar): October
